Voice deepfakes are used in fraud, misinformation, and abuse. We build systems that help detect synthetic or manipulated audio so platforms and people can respond.
Better, modern systems
We use state-of-the-art models (RawNetLite, meta-learning) and a production-ready pipeline so detection is accurate, fast, and adaptable to new attack types.
Open source & community
We are open-sourcing this project and providing API access so researchers, developers, and organizations can run it locally, integrate it into their tools, and contribute improvements.
